On October 30, 2012, history was forever changed when Disney acquired Lucasfilm which meant they acquired Star Wars. Disney announced production on an entirely new Star Wars trilogy, and in the 10 years since its purchase of the franchise have made some big changes.Jun 2, 2022

How much did Disney buy Star Wars?

Disney buys Lucasfilm, the company behind Star Wars, from George Lucas for $4.05bn (£2.5bn) and will release a seventh Star Wars film in 2015.

Does Disney own the rights to Star Wars?

While Disney now owns the rights to the Star Wars universe and all future films going forward, 20th Century Fox has retained the rights to the first six movies. The original film, Star Wars Episode IV: A New Hope, is theirs forever, and they’ll own the final five films, Episodes I-III, V and VI, through May 2020.

Is Star Wars owned by Disney now?

Disney's acquisition of Lucasfilm, the production company behind “Star Wars,” is proving to be one of the best business decisions ever made. The $4.05 billion cash-and-stock purchase was announced on Oct. 30, 2012, and it signalled the beginning of a new era in the Star Wars franchise.

How much did Disney pay for Star Wars franchise?

$4 billionThe most recent sequel trilogy and spin-off films and series came after Lucas sold the rights to the Star Wars franchise to Disney for $4 billion in cash and stock, although those 37 million shares over the years have grown to a value of $7.4 billion. What percentage of Disney does George Lucas own?

His 37 million shares represented a roughly 2.1% stake in the company. He was immediately the second-largest individual shareholder behind Laurene Powell Jobs, Steve Jobs' widow.

When was Disney Princess created?

The Disney Princess franchise was created in 2001 by Andy Mooney in order to increase product sales. From 2001 to 2006, the product sales increased from $300 million to three billion dollars. By 2009, the franchise made $4 billion in sales.

When did Disney buy Pixar?

Pixar. In Pixar's early days, Disney was just distributing their films. But in 2006, this partnership was made permanent when Disney acquired Pixar for over $7 billion. For the most part, the Pixar brand seems to be mostly untouched except for maybe the curious amount of sequels being produced these days.

How many Academy Awards have Star Wars and Empire Strikes Back won?

The eleven live-action films together have been nominated for 37 Academy Awards, of which they have won seven. The films were also awarded a total of three Special Achievement Awards. The Empire Strikes Back and Return of the Jedi received Special Achievement Awards for their visual effects, and Star Wars received a Special Achievement Award for its alien, creature and robot voices.
